Transaction d74672a1a3ddfd40ac2723f52f1040bcc9fc4e50b47289cfbf7e8ac96f9f1566
1 Input
2 Outputs
- d74672a1a3ddfd40ac2723f52f1040bcc9fc4e50b47289cfbf7e8ac96f9f1566:0
- d74672a1a3ddfd40ac2723f52f1040bcc9fc4e50b47289cfbf7e8ac96f9f1566:1
value 118905486
address 1Hb118F6BTdp99XWANFs3Xieo3LKP6ZvmL
value 12899584
address 1LQuUQw27Ytj4sCRUenYjz3EjivdXbk8kS